• Home
  • Raw
  • Download

Lines Matching refs:StackID

837 TimerIdT GlobalContext::getTimerID(TimerStackIdT StackID,  in getTimerID()  argument
840 assert(StackID < Timers->size()); in getTimerID()
841 return Timers->at(StackID).getTimerID(Name); in getTimerID()
844 void GlobalContext::pushTimer(TimerIdT ID, TimerStackIdT StackID) { in pushTimer() argument
846 assert(StackID < Timers->size()); in pushTimer()
847 Timers->at(StackID).push(ID); in pushTimer()
850 void GlobalContext::popTimer(TimerIdT ID, TimerStackIdT StackID) { in popTimer() argument
852 assert(StackID < Timers->size()); in popTimer()
853 Timers->at(StackID).pop(ID); in popTimer()
856 void GlobalContext::resetTimer(TimerStackIdT StackID) { in resetTimer() argument
858 assert(StackID < Timers->size()); in resetTimer()
859 Timers->at(StackID).reset(); in resetTimer()
862 std::string GlobalContext::getTimerName(TimerStackIdT StackID) { in getTimerName() argument
864 assert(StackID < Timers->size()); in getTimerName()
865 return Timers->at(StackID).getName(); in getTimerName()
868 void GlobalContext::setTimerName(TimerStackIdT StackID, in setTimerName() argument
871 assert(StackID < Timers->size()); in setTimerName()
872 Timers->at(StackID).setName(NewName); in setTimerName()
1000 void GlobalContext::dumpTimers(TimerStackIdT StackID, bool DumpCumulative) { in dumpTimers() argument
1004 assert(Timers->size() > StackID); in dumpTimers()
1006 Timers->at(StackID).dump(getStrDump(), DumpCumulative); in dumpTimers()
1010 TimerStackIdT StackID, in dumpLocalTimers() argument
1015 assert(Timers->size() > StackID); in dumpLocalTimers()
1019 auto OrigName = getTimerName(StackID); in dumpLocalTimers()
1020 setTimerName(StackID, TimerNameOverride); in dumpLocalTimers()
1023 Timers->at(StackID).dump(getStrDump(), DumpCumulative); in dumpLocalTimers()
1025 setTimerName(StackID, OrigName); in dumpLocalTimers()
1043 switch (StackID) { in push()
1055 Ctx->pushTimer(ID, StackID); in push()
1062 Ctx->pushTimer(ID, StackID); in pushCfg()